What's the difference between monetary and fiscal policy in the context of cryptocurrencies?
In the context of cryptocurrencies, what are the distinctions between monetary policy and fiscal policy? How do these two policies affect the cryptocurrency market and its participants?
7 answers
- Ezequiel CabelloOct 23, 2021 · 5 years agoMonetary policy in the context of cryptocurrencies refers to the actions taken by central banks or monetary authorities to regulate the money supply and control interest rates. This includes decisions on issuing new cryptocurrencies, setting the maximum supply, and adjusting interest rates for lending or borrowing cryptocurrencies. Fiscal policy, on the other hand, involves the government's decisions on taxation, spending, and borrowing. It includes regulations on cryptocurrency exchanges, taxation on cryptocurrency transactions, and government investments in blockchain technology. Both monetary and fiscal policies can have a significant impact on the cryptocurrency market, influencing its liquidity, stability, and overall growth.
